VinFast, the Vietnamese EV brand, is set to showcase their VF7 electric SUV at the Gaikindo Indonesia International Auto Show (GIIAS) this year, running from July 4th to August 3rd. What's the VF7 All About?
The VF7 is a C-segment SUV, slotting nicely into that sweet spot for many Malaysian riders looking for a family-friendly ride. Let's talk dimensions. It's 4,545 mm long, 1,890 mm wide, and 1,636 mm tall, with a 2,840 mm wheelbase. It's already available in left-hand drive markets like the Philippines, coming with lithium iron phosphate (LFP) batteries.

Power and Range
For the Philippines, there are Eco and Plus variants. The Eco has a 59.6-kWh battery, targeting a 498 km WLTP range, powered by a 204 PS (201 hp) front motor. The Plus gets a bigger 75.3-kWh battery, dual motors, all-wheel drive, and cranks out a total of 354 PS (349 hp) with a range of 496 km. Not bad, kan?
VF7 Specs in Vietnam
In Vietnam, the VF7 lineup has three choices:
- Eco: 59.6-kWh battery, 177 PS (174 hp) motor, 498 km range (NEDC)
- Plus: 75.6-kWh battery, 204 PS (201 hp) motor (range undisclosed)
- Plus AWD: 75.6-kWh battery, dual motors (354 PS / 349 hp), 496 km range (NEDC)
